Why Celebrating Minor Victories Leads to Major Success
When it comes to self-improvement, we often focus on big goals — whether it’s running a marathon, getting a promotion, or mastering a new skill. But what many people overlook is the profound power of small wins.
These minor, incremental victories can be the key to sustained motivation and long-term success. In fact, research shows that consistently celebrating small achievements can boost your confidence, strengthen your habits, and help you reach your larger objectives more effectively.
Why Small Wins Matter
- Build Momentum: Small wins provide immediate satisfaction and create a sense of progress. When you make even a tiny bit of headway on a goal, it propels you forward. This momentum makes it easier to tackle the next step, leading to more consistent progress over time.
- Boost Motivation: Celebrating small victories increases your motivation. Our brains are wired to seek rewards, and acknowledging even the smallest accomplishments releases dopamine, a neurotransmitter that enhances motivation and feelings of accomplishment. This makes you more likely to continue pushing toward your goal.
